Research Analyst in Infra PE

Hi all. I currently work on the buyside in the fixed income team but have always been interested in Real assets specifically infra. After networking internally I’ve been offered a role as a research analyst focusing on Infra and natural capital. The job is essentially conducting thematic research and deciding fund strategy. I.e. if we should focus on deals in solar, data centres etc. Would also come in on deals but wouldn’t actually be underwriting them although we would need to understand the models etc. The job is also going to require a lot of autonomy & creativity as currently it’s being headed up by one person who’s come from Blackrock & he’s the only one on the team. For context this at a MM AM firm that invests in Infrastructure in the UK (think M&G, Allianz, Abrdn, Aviva Investors). Could I potentially head to an Infra PE role at somewhere like Brookfield for example after a few years of experience here? If not what kind of opportunities would be open to me?
